Momentum Instore is looking for flexible Retail Beauty Merchandisers to join our team, working with top names such as L’Oréal Paris, Nyx Professional Make Up, Max Factor, Rimmel and Maybelline in major high street stores. This is a flexible, project‑based role where you’ll help keep stands fresh, stocked and beautifully presented for shoppers—perfect for anyone who enjoys independent, hands‑on work. We have projects scheduled for May, June and July and throughout 2026.

Responsibilities:

  • Visiting retailers and using detailed planograms to update the stand (attention to detail)
  • Moving and installing new parts and resequencing stock according to a new planogram
  • Changing over the visuals/graphics
  • Maintaining the stand, keeping it looking fresh for customers that visit the store
  • Travelling to your depot for kit collection (paid time)

Qualifications:

  • Retail or merchandising experience is a plus, but full training is provided.
  • We are looking for enthusiastic, detail‑oriented people comfortable working independently and travelling regionally.
